Execute the GAOTD setup package today and allow it to connect to the internet, then stop (do not finish the installation). Check your system's "Temp" folder (in Local settings) for a new hidden .tmp file. Copy it somewhere else (you may close the installation window at this point). Rename it using the .exe extension and change the hidden attribute. This is the real setup file for XYPlorer. You can extract it using 7zip or save it for some other time, the GAOTD "today" restriction does not apply to it anymore. ;)

Startup.ini tells XYplorer where to store the configuration/settings files. If you delete it/clear the path address

Code: Select all

[Appdata]
Path=
then it will save them in "Data" folder in the application folder.
